#0cc452 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0cc452 is composed of 4.7% red, 76.9%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 58.2%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 142.8 degrees, a saturation of 88.5% and a lightness of 40.8%. #0cc452 color hex could be obtained by blending #18ffa4 with #008900. Closest websafe color is: #00cc66.

Shades and Tints of #0cc452
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010b05 is the darkest color, while #f8fffa is the lightest one.
